About Imago

Imago stands as a pivotal force within the Pinoy rock landscape, not merely for their musical output but for their role in shaping a generation's emotional language through sound.
Their work resonates deeply with listeners who seek authenticity and connection in a musical environment often fraught with superficiality.

By articulating experiences of love, loss, and identity, they have carved out a space that feels both personal and communal, inviting fans to find solace and understanding in shared struggles. Their approach is marked by an innovative blend of melodic craftsmanship and lyrical depth, which strikes at the heart of everyday Filipino life. Imago’s sonic palette combines intricate guitar work with rhythmic undertones that create a sense of urgency and reflection. They push the boundaries of traditional rock instrumentation while remaining firmly grounded in relatable storytelling, making their music feel both contemporary and timeless. Lyrically, Imago often explores themes of introspection, longing, and social commentary, frequently employing a sincere tone that captures raw emotional states. Their storytelling leans towards vivid imagery and personal anecdotes, allowing listeners to engage with the songs on multiple levels—both as narrative and as visceral impressions. The result is a powerful blend of irony and sincerity that speaks directly to the heart.
